In this autobiography, Ella Reeve Bloor recounts her decades-long involvement in the American labor movement and leftist politics. The narrative covers her early life, her evolution as a socialist and communist activist, and her participation in key labor struggles, including strikes and organizing efforts among miners, textile workers, and farmers. Bloor also details her work with the Industrial Workers of the World and the Communist Party USA, as well as her experiences as a woman in a male-dominated political sphere. The book provides a personal perspective on the social and political upheavals of her time, reflecting her commitment to social justice and collective action.
